This summer holiday, the Rijksmuseum and Disney invite families to enjoy a fun-filled programme of playful activities. Together with Woody and Buzz, the characters from the beloved Toy Story films, children and their families can explore the museum and discover the world of toys through the ages. To celebrate the release of Toy Story 5 in Dutch cinemas, a wide range of activities will be on offer: from a Toy Story studio featuring the film's earliest sketches to a Toy Story pop-up cart where everyone can try a 17th-century game.

The Walt Disney Company Benelux and the Rijksmuseum

The Rijksmuseum offers a broad and accessible public programme designed to inspire families and children. Previous successful collaborations with The Walt Disney Company Benelux celebrated the 100th anniversary of The Walt Disney Company and the 90th anniversary of Donald Duck. Disney has extended its partnership with the Rijksmuseum for a further three years, continuing to bring art and history to life for young visitors through play and imagination. In the years ahead, the two partners will continue to develop programmes that bring together art, the magic of Disney and a sense of wonder for the whole family.
